This function allows you to change the locked cursor angle to be perpendicular to the current setting. You can see the lock angle change by 90° in the Status Bar.
Procedure
To change the locked cursor angle to be perpendicular to the current setting:

Press [+] on the numeric keypad to activate the cursor lock. The lock angle is shown in red text if active.

If no lock is present then the cursor will be locked to 90°.
Select Tools ► Lock Cursor ► Perpendicular to change the lock angle to be perpendicular to the current setting. Now when you move the mouse, you see the cursor lock angle has changed by 90°.

To deactivate the cursor lock, press [+] on the numeric keypad. Alternatively, the locked cursor can be unlocked by pressing [Ctrl+U] or [K+U]; or selecting Tools ► Lock Cursor ► Unlock.
